How to Sow
Sow the Wiri Wiri seeds indoors in the spring, ideally in seed or cutting soil. Keep the soil moist and place the seeds in a warm spot. Once the seedlings are large enough, they can be transplanted outdoors or into larger pots. See our detailed sowing guide for more tips.
